Turn And Whine
Vybz Kartel delivers a quintessential dancehall track with 'Turn And Whine,' a song that exemplifies the genre's rhythmic energy and lyrical focus on social commentary. Released during the height of his career, the recording showcases Kartel's signature delivery style, blending sharp vocal delivery with the characteristic off-beat skank of the dancehall sound. The song fits seamlessly within his broader discography, which frequently addresses themes of street life, relationships, and societal issues through a vibrant, reggae-infused lens. As a standalone work, it captures the raw, unfiltered attitude that defined the Jamaican sound system culture of the era, serving as a testament to Kartel's enduring influence on the genre.
